P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Repair, troubleshoot electromechanical printing equipment.
  • Install and troubleshoot computer software.
  • Clean, inspect and prep equipment prior to shipping.

REQUIREMENTS:

  • Mechanical and technical experience
  • Positive attitude and professional communication
  • Ability to work with limited supervision
  • Valid driver's license and ability to operate a motor vehicle up to 26'
  • Ability to lift up to 40 pounds
  • Willingness to travel and stay overnight occasionally

This position is primarily based at our Eighty Four, PA location, working on repairing and refurbishing used equipment, providing phone support, and supporting our in-house service bureau. Up to 25% travel to customer sites for repairs, installations, or moves.

About Us:

Pittsburgh Embossing Services is a family-owned, Christian-run business located in Eighty Four, PA, specializing in refurbished equipment for the plastic card industry since 1989. We buy and sell equipment, parts, and supplies worldwide, focusing on high-quality products and customer service. We also supply used parts at significant savings over new.

Our goal is to serve our customers, and we believe our existence is by the grace of God, which we acknowledge openly.
